Efficiency and Reliability
Diesel engine driven fire pumps stand as stalwart guardians in the realm of fire safety, offering unparalleled efficiency and reliability in combating emergencies. Unlike electric pumps, diesel-driven ones can operate independently of external power sources, ensuring continuous water flow even in the face of power outages or grid failures. This autonomy is crucial in critical situations, where every second counts. Moreover, diesel engines boast robustness, capable of withstanding harsh environmental conditions, making them ideal for various applications, from industrial facilities to remote locations.

Versatility and Adaptability
One of the most compelling features of diesel engine driven fire pumps lies in their versatility and adaptability to diverse environments. These pumps are not confined by the constraints of fixed infrastructure, enabling deployment in areas where establishing electric power connections might be impractical or impossible. Whether it’s safeguarding construction sites, rural communities, or offshore platforms, diesel-driven pumps provide a flexible solution to fire protection needs. Furthermore, their mobility facilitates rapid deployment, allowing firefighters to respond swiftly to emergencies, minimizing potential damages and casualties.
